Lunar New Year falls on February 17th, 2026 this year, and The Tray of Togetherness, written & illustrated by Flo Leung, is the perfect celebratory read for the whole family.
A little girl and her family bundle up and head to the market, filling a special round tray with lucky treats and hidden New Year wishes. Eight sections mean eight chances to “pick a treat, make a wish”—because eight is extra lucky! With every bite & share, kids will enjoy a family celebrating together, spreading warmth and happiness to friends & neighbours along the way.
some of the tasty tray treasures include:

- Watermelon seeds for a big, bustling family.
- Winter melon for good health.
- Coconut for strong family ties.
- Lotus root for abundance year after year.
- Kumquats for wealth.
- Tangerines that shine like little pieces of gold.
But every tray is different! Some may include pistachios, various types of watermelon seeds, and other nibbles. After reading, kids may even be inspired to create their own! Pile on favourite fruits, crunchy snacks, and more, and let them proclaim their own wishes for the year ahead. It’s a fun way to explore Lunar New Year traditions while celebrating what matters most: sharing with the people you love.

Fun Facts About Lunar New Year
- Lunar New Year kicks off the first days of spring on the Lunar calendar, a fresh start full of energy and celebration.
- In addition to trays, families across cultures share symbolic foods like whole fish for abundance, dumplings shaped like gold ingots for wealth, long noodles for longevity in Chinese traditions, and Vietnamese dishes such as bánh chưng or bánh tét (sticky rice cakes).
- You may spot a red envelope! Many cultures gift them as red is considered lucky and thought to protect against misfortune.
- 2026 is the Year of the Horse. Other Years of the Horse include 1978, 1990, 2002, and 2014.
- Each year pairs an animal with one of the five elements. This year is the Fire Horse, galloping in with extra energy!
- Fire Horses are all about bold moves and big adventures. Horses bring speed and freedom, while the fire element turns up the excitement. Fun mantras to try with the family may include: “Gallop toward big dreams!” or “Let’s spark some family fun!”
